First let’s define a mobile app.
An App or mobile application is a software programs on your smartphone. You have probably hear of app or have seen the icons on your phone. Each app is designed by their creators (usually companies) so that you can find your specific set of wants and needs. Most users use email, internet access, and depending upon their preferences, music, games and general of specific knowledge. Apps are generally easy to find in a marketplace website like the Android Market. They are easy to use and will quickly become a part of your daily life.

1. Smartphone Growth
Smartphones, where apps are located, are growing. Why?
> Economics. Prices have come down.
> Technology. Old phone models are simply being replaced by newer, more functional smartphones.
More smartphones means more apps
2. Replacing computers
Think of your smartphone as a small computer because that what it is becoming. People are now using some programs on their phone previously been performed by a laptop or desktop.
I now use mine for driving instructions instead of my computer.
